  9. Definitely the press put in the wrong timing. AK or D7 flights practices this: Boarding gate closes 10 mins before flight. What i beleive the scenerio is this: They were not at the gate during boarding time & when they decide to stroll to the departure gate, our friends just realised that they have got offloaded. 10 mins before STD, capt will call for Annex17 & these passengers with their luggages will be offloaded. They have to do that to keep their time in schedule & i don't think there is any problem with that. We practice that all the time.   16. Tam, As a matter of fact, AK do carry cargo on our flights. yup, this is one way to generate extra income, provided no DG is present. We don't have license to carry DG. About the loading procedure, it is done by KLAS. So to keep it simple, AK ramp agents will be busy loading & unloading bags in Hold 3 & 4, while KLAS will be busy loading/unloading cargo into Hold 1. does this help to clear ur doubt my friend?
